Billy Lawrance
About Billy Lawrance
Billy Lawrance is a Turnaround Scheduler at ExxonMobil in Southampton, England, with extensive experience in project planning and scheduling within the petrochemical industry.
Title
Billy Lawrance currently holds the position of Turnaround Scheduler at ExxonMobil in Southampton, England, United Kingdom. He has been serving in this role since 2019.
Previous Roles at ExxonMobil
Before becoming the Turnaround Scheduler, Billy Lawrance held multiple roles at ExxonMobil. From 2018 to 2019, he was the Chemicals Lead Electrical, Instrument & Analyser Planner. Prior to that, from 2015 to 2018, he worked as a Maintenance Scheduler. His career at ExxonMobil began as a Trainee Instrumentation Technician at the Fawley Refinery, where he worked from 2012 to 2015.
Education and Expertise
Billy Lawrance has a BTEC Level 3 in Electrical Engineering, achieved with Distinction* Distinction* from City College Southampton, where he studied from 2012 to 2014. Earlier, he attended Brockenhurst College and completed AS Levels from 2010 to 2011, after which he attended Noadswood Secondary School from 2005 to 2010.
Project Involvement and Responsibilities
Billy Lawrance was instrumental in scheduling for the 2020 Fawley Powerformer Turnaround and also served as the HTHA Lead project scheduler. During the 2020 Residfiner event, he additionally took on the role of quality handover engineer.
Key Skills and Software Proficiency
Billy Lawrance has developed expertise in using Primavera P6, InEight HD, and SAP for project planning and scheduling. He is proficient in managing critical KPIs such as cost, duration, and safety in large petrochemical events and is known for his ability to manage multiple contractors effectively and maintain strong working relationships across various projects.
